Product Description
The TLM 102 defines a new generation of Neumann studio microphone. It sets a new performance and value standard for microphones at this price. It's reduced overall size contributes to an exceptionally compact appearance, which unites all of the typical design components of a Neumann microphone. The harmonious proportions and gleaming grille ring ensure that even at first glance, the TLM 102 attracts attention. The TLM 102 delivers impressive sound. It's newly developed large-diaphragm capsule (cardioid) clocks a maximum sound pressure level of 144 dB, permiting the recording of percussion, drums, and amps at extremely high output levels. Acoustic instruments benefit from the exceptionally fast transient response of the TLM 102. Where the TLM102 really shines is with vocals and speech. It has a slight boost above 6 kHz providing excellent vocal presence in an overall mix. Up to 6 kHz the frequency response is extremely linear, ensuring minimal coloration and a clearly defined, extended bass range. The capsule has an elastic suspension system reducing handling and structure-borne noise. A pop screen integrated into the grille serves to suppress plosives in vocal and speech recording. Due to its price and flexible field of application, the TLM 102 is ideal for home recording and project studio, as well the broadcasting area, especially when clear lines of sight to the speakers are a priority. I was looking for a microphone to move from entry level recording to more professional quality sound, and this mic was exactly what I needed. I did a great deal of research and shopping around - looked at Blue, AKG mics, etc. but this one sounded the best from different videos and recordings. My price range was under $1000, and my ultimate goal was to finally start making radio quality music. I'm so incredibly happy with this microphone and I cannot wait to show people my latest projects.I mainly record vocals and acoustic guitar. This mic is phenomenal for both. For acoustic guitar, it captures both fullness and crisp high end with ease. Vocals are a treat to record and play back. For vocals the TLM 102 works well for every application - crooning falsetto lines, loud belting, low airy vocals, you name it. This mic has the clear sound that you listen for on professional recordings. I work in Logic Pro 9 and I hardly have to do any adjustment - just slight EQ, compression, and a nice reverb plate.
